Phones vs. headset rigs for Natal events

Honesty first: for a large ticketed event in Natal — hundreds of guests, multiple channels, uniform gear — a professional silent-disco headset rig is still the purpose-built choice. DopaBeat is for everything below that line: house parties, dorm nights, and spontaneous sessions where renting equipment was never realistic.
